    Grand Canyon Education (GCE) is seeking a Student Intake Specialist to support the mission of Grand Canyon University through GCE's Student Intake Operations.

    Purpose within the Organization: 

    The Student Intake Specialist Student Worker Position has the responsibility of assisting in collecting all transcripts for incoming students in a timely manner.

    Responsibilities Related To Purpose:  

    • Understands and applies GCU admission requirements accurately to all students’ programs of study, ensuring compliance with Department of Education guidelines.
    • Processes all necessary steps to matriculation in accordance with GCU’s workflow, policies, and requirements.
    • Contacts students and other colleges/universities as needed in response to students’ transcript status.
    • Responds in a timely manner to stakeholders regarding admissions records, including but not limited to admission criteria and transcript statuses, with complete and accurate information.
    • Utilizes professional, solution-oriented communication with internal and external customers regarding the resolution of needed admission file documents/transcripts.
    • Completes all necessary process steps in accordance with GCU’s workflow, policies, and requirements.
    • Quality review of documentation to ensure program requirements are met, documents are legible, and file is complete.
    • Updates system statuses to ensure accurate reflection of the state of student admission files.
    • Effective communication with internal and external customers in a professional and timely manner.

    Grand Canyon Education is committed to a student first policy.

    Therefore, all applicants must meet the following eligibility requirements to be considered for student employment:

    • Enrolled at GCU as a full-time student in a Bachelor’s program or Master’s program. 
    • Retain a 2.0 GPA as a Bachelor level student or a 3.0 GPA as a Master level student.
    • Maintain good financial and academic (SAP) standing with the University

    You may be subject to termination if you fall below the minimum requirements.
